List of stores from the category Shoes shops in North Attleboro (02760)
Finish Line North Attleboro
999 S. Washington Street Suite E255B - 02760 North Attleboro
Contact store
- Shoes shops
- Opening hours & infos
Shoe Dep. Encore North Attleboro
Emerald Square Mall
999 S Washington St Ste W - 02760 North Attleboro
Contact store
- Shoes shops
- Opening hours & infos